As the world becomes more and more industrialized, it’s important to find ways to produce energy without harming the environment. That’s where green energy comes in. Green energy is an umbrella term for a variety of different renewable energy sources, all of which have minimal impact on the planet. Some of the most common forms of green energy include solar power, wind power, and hydroelectricity.

Despite its many benefits, green energy has yet to become mainstream. One of the main reasons for this is cost: Green energy is often more expensive than traditional forms of electricity generation. However, as technology improves and the demand for green energy grows, that gap is narrowing. In addition, many governments are offering subsidies and tax breaks for those who install green energy systems.

When it comes to choosing an energy plan, there are two main types to choose from: fixed-rate and variable-rate. Here’s a breakdown of each type:

Fixed-Rate Energy Plans:

With a fixed-rate plan, your electricity rate stays the same for the duration of your contract. This can be a good option if you want predictability in your monthly bills, or if you think that electricity rates will go up in the future. However, if you sign a fixed-rate contract and then rates go down, you may end up paying more than you would have with a variable-rate plan.

Variable-Rate Energy Plans:

A variable-rate energy plan means that your electricity rate can change from month to month. This can be a riskier option, but it also offers more flexibility; if rates go down, you could save money on your monthly bills. It’s important to note that some providers may charge a fee for switching between variable and fixed-rate plans.

What is energy deregulation?

Energy deregulation is the process of separating the generation and distribution of electricity from its transmission. This allows different companies to compete to generate and deliver electricity, which ultimately leads to lower prices and more options for consumers.

Before deregulation, most states had a monopoly on the production and sale of electricity. This meant that consumers were stuck with whatever rates the state-owned utility company offered, with no choice or competition. Deregulation has introduced competition into the electricity market, which has resulted in lower prices and more options for consumers.

Not all states have deregulated their energy markets, so it’s important to check your state’s regulations before choosing an energy plan. However, even if your state hasn’t fully deregulated its energy market, there may still be a variety of plans available to choose from.

What is solar energy?

Solar energy is the conversion of sunlight into electricity, either directly using photovoltaics (PV), or indirectly using concentrated solar power. Concentrated solar power systems use lenses or mirrors to focus a large area of sunlight into a small beam. PV converts light into electric current using the photoelectric effect.

Solar energy is a renewable resource and the most abundant source of energy on Earth. It’s also clean and efficient, making it a popular choice for homeowners and businesses alike.

Do providers offer time-of-use plans in Arcola?

Yes, many providers offer time-of-use plans in Arcola. A time-of-use plan charges different rates depending on the time of day that you use electricity. This can be a great way to save money on your monthly bills, especially if you do most of your cooking and laundry during off-peak hours.

Most providers offer a variety of time-of-use plans, so it’s important to shop around and find the one that best fits your needs. Be sure to ask about any fees associated with switching between plans, and be sure to read the terms and conditions carefully before signing up.
